Transaction 59c661887e5223d62697110c25b2306501479b2d16f0e4ab21b78ba889dbc244
1 Input
1 Output
-
59c661887e5223d62697110c25b2306501479b2d16f0e4ab21b78ba889dbc244:0
- value
- 6944965
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ba65e2ed4889d21fc906aa0790547fd2966365c7
- address
- bc1qhfj79m2g38fpljgx4greq4rl62txxew8k6mvs2